Abstract
Deformationoftheworkpiecemaycausedimensionalproblemsinmachining.Supportsandlocatorsareusedinordertoreducetheerrorcausedbyelasticdeformationoftheworkpiece.Theoptimizationofsupport,locatorandclamplocationsisacriticalproblemtominimizethegeometricerrorinworkpiecemachining.Inthispaper,theapplicationofgeneticalgorithms(GAs)tothefixturelayoutoptimizationispresentedtohandlefixturelayoutoptimizationproblem.Ageneticalgorithmbasedapproachisdevelopedtooptimisefixturelayoutthroughintegratingafiniteelementcoderunninginbatchmodetocomputetheobjectivefunctionvaluesforeachgeneration.Casestudiesaregiventoillustratetheapplicationofproposedapproach.Chromosomelibraryapproachisusedtodecreasethetotalsolutiontime.DevelopedGAkeepstrackofpreviouslyanalyzeddesigns;thereforethenumbersoffunctionevaluationsaredecreasedabout93%.Theresultsofthisapproachshowthatthefixturelayoutoptimizationproblemsaremulti-modalproblems.Optimizeddesignsdonothaveanyapparentsimilaritiesalthoughtheyprovideverysimilarperformances.

1.Introduction
Fixturesareusedtolocateandconstrainaworkpieceduringamachiningoperation,minimizingworkpieceandfixturetoolingdeflectionsduetoclampingandcuttingforcesarecriticaltoensuringaccuracyofthemachiningoperation.Traditionally,machiningfixturesaredesignedandmanufacturedthroughtrial-and-error,whichprovetobebothexpensiveandtime-consumingtothemanufacturingprocess.Toensureaworkpieceismanufacturedaccordingtospecifieddimensionsandtolerances,itmustbeappropriatelylocatedandclamped,makingitimperativetodeveloptoolsthatwilleliminatecostlyandtime-consumingtrial-and-errordesigns.Proper

Theoretically,the3-2-1locatingprinciplecansatisfactorilylocateallprismaticshapedworkpieces.Thismethodprovidesthemaximumrigiditywiththeminimumnumberoffixtureelements.Topositionapartfromakinematicpointofviewmeansconstrainingthesixdegreesoffreedomofafreemovingbody(threetranslationsandthreerotations).Threesupportsarepositionedbelowtheparttoestablishthelocationoftheworkpieceonitsverticalaxis.Locatorsareplacedontwoperipheraledgesandintendedtoestablishthelocationoftheworkpieceonthexandyhorizontalaxes.Properlylocatingtheworkpieceinthefixtureisvitaltotheoverallaccuracyandrepeatabilityofthemanufacturingprocess.Locatorsshouldbepositionedasfarapartaspossibleandshouldbeplacedonmachinedsurfaceswhereverpossible.Supportsareusuallyplacedtoencompassthecenterofgravityofaworkpieceandpositionedasfarapartaspossibletomaintainitsstability.Theprimaryresponsibilityofaclampinfixtureistosecurethepartagainstthelocatorsandsupports.Clampsshouldnotbeexpectedtoresistthecuttingforcesgeneratedinthemachiningoperation.
Foragivennumberoffixtureelements,themachiningfixturesynthesisproblemisthefindingoptimallayoutorpositionsofthefixtureelementsaroundtheworkpiece.Inthispaper,amethodforfixturelayoutoptimizationusinggeneticalgorithmsispresented.Theoptimizationobjectiveistosearchfora2Dfixturelayoutthatminimizesthemaximumelasticdeformationatdifferentlocationsoftheworkpiece.ANSYSprogramhasbeenusedforcalculatingthedeflectionofthepartunderclampingandcuttingforces.Twocasestudiesaregiventoillustratetheproposedapproach.

GeneticalgorithmswerefirstdevelopedbyJohnHolland.Goldbergpublishedabookexplainingthetheoryandapplicationexamplesofgeneticalgorithmindetails.Ageneticalgorithmisarandomsearchtechniquethatmimicssomemechanismsofnaturalevolution.Thealgorithmworksonapopulationofdesigns.Thepopulationevolvesfromgenerationtogeneration,graduallyimprovingitsadaptationtotheenvironmentthroughnaturalselection;fitterindividualshavebetterchancesoftransmittingtheircharacteristicstolatergenerations.
